Job description

About Us:

At SimplePractice, our team is dedicated to improving the health and wellness industry by building a suite of innovative solutions for practitioners and their clients. Our product supports practitioners on their clinical journey to becoming licensed, helps them manage their business and practice once they’re up and running, and enables new clients to discover and interact with practitioners. Taking a practitioner-first approach in everything we do makes it possible for health and wellness practitioners to devote more time to their clients while they use SimplePractice to start, grow, and maintain a successful private practice. The Role:

We are seeking a tenacious and driven Sales Representative to join our team. Reporting to the Director of Business Development, the ideal candidate will be responsible for prospecting leads, closing deals, and establishing a robust pipeline. The role requires adaptability to thrive in a continuously evolving department/organization, exceptional comm

nication skills both verbally and in writing, full-cycle sales experience, a background in healthcare technology, and a proven track record of successfully closing deals.

Responsibilities:

  •  Coordinate with marketing to identify potential leads and prospects within behavioral health private practices.
  • Build and maintain relationships with key decision-makers and stakeholders.
  • Develop and execute effective sales strategies to meet and exceed sales targets.
  • Collaborate with internal teams, including Marketing and Product, to ensure alignment in sales efforts.
  • Utilize Hubspot (CRM) software to track leads, manage opportunities, and forecast sales projections.
  • Provide ongoing sales support and assistance to prospective customers, ensuring their needs are met and issues are addressed promptly.
  • Stay abreast of industry trends, competitor activities, and market developments to capitalize on opportunities and mitigate risks.
  • Prepare and deliver compelling presentations and proposals to prospective customers.
  • Negotiate contract terms and pricing agreements to close deals successfully.
  • Monitor and report on sales performance metrics, identifying areas for improvement and implementing action plans as needed.

Desired Skills &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Marketing, or related field.
  • Proven track record of at least 3 years in B2B sales, preferably within the healthcare technology industry (experience with revenue cycle management is preferred).
  • Strong understanding of sales principles and techniques, including prospecting, lead generation, and closing.
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to articulate ideas clearly and persuasively both verbally and in writing.
  • Demonstrated 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, continuously evolving environment.
  • Results-oriented mindset with a focus on achieving and exceeding sales targets and objectives.
  • Familiarity with CRM software and proficient in Google Suite applications.
  • Ability to build and maintain strong relationships with prospective customers and internal stakeholders.
  • Highly organized with strong time management and prioritization skills.
  • Flexibility to travel as needed for customer meetings and industry events.
